OverviewThe Senior Project Manager will lead cross‑functional teams in designing and launching physiological sensing products as part of Medtronic’s Acute Care & Monitoring (ACM) organization. Based in Lafayette, CO, the role focuses on end‑to‑end project management, ensuring timely delivery and alignment with business goals.
Responsibilities- Lead or leverage cross‑functional teams to evaluate, develop, and manage projects for new product development and lifecycle management.
- Oversee operational aspects of ongoing projects, serving as liaison between project management, planning, project team, and line management.
- Manage development and implementation processes for products and services, coordinating with departmental or cross‑functional teams.
- Review project status and budgets; manage schedules and prepare status reports.
- Monitor projects from initiation through delivery, assessing issues and developing resolutions to meet productivity, quality, and client‑satisfaction goals.
- Develop mechanisms for monitoring progress and for intervention and problem solving with managers and stakeholders.
- Gather requirements, plan and elicit requirements, and manage them to meet the needs of key stakeholders.
- Communicate with stakeholders and obtain stakeholder engagement to ensure solutions solve business problems.
